MAN exhaust gas technology.EURO 6.
In order to adhere to EURO 6 limits on exhaust gasses, MAN PURE DIESEL® technology and the AdBlue®-based SCR system, is installed in series production at MAN Truck & Bus. This requires teamwork.
CRT + SCRThe challenge here is not only to achieve perfect control of the chemical process in the SCR technology but also to combine this technology optimally with the CRT system that is likewise needed for compliance with EURO 6. In MAN’s solution the entire exhaust-gas is cleaned in two stages in the silencer:
Stage 1: CRTA Diesel oxidising catalyst DOCB Closed particulate filter system CRT
Stage 2: SCRC Urea injection and conversionD SCR catalyst moduleE Ammonia blocking catalyst
Tailor-made exhaust technology due to modular construction.The intelligent modules will amaze you, as the design of all the exhaust gas attach-ments for MAN diesel engines is strictly modular. The choice of exhaust system is based on the emissions standard required by the market, but the installation con-ditions for the basic engine stay the same. It is easy to see the benefits: vehicle and special machinery manufacturers choose the best exhaust system for the required emissions standard when they buy their engines. The vehicles and machinery they produce are therefore well equipped to meet the needs of the various markets.

MAN AdBlue® (SCR)
Selective Catalytic Reduction (SCR) is a chemical process in which the oxides of nitrogen (NOX) in the exhaust gas are selectively reduced by withdrawal of oxygen using a reducing agent. This process has been used by MAN in heavy trucks since 2005.The SCR process makes it possible to tune engines for comparatively low-particulate (hot) combustion.The oxides of nitrogen that form in the process are reduced with the assis-tance of a „conversion track” and cata-lytic converters that are housed in the silencer.The urea-water solution AdBlue has proven itself as reducing agent.
Closed particulate filter system MAN CRTec®
CRT stands for Continuously Regen-erating Trap; it is a filter system that is constantly regenerated. The CRT used for exhaust-gas cleaning comprises an oxidising catalyst that is housed in the silencer and chemically converts individual pollutants. Downstream of this is a surface particulate filter which filters out the soot and further reduces the NOX content.nn Instead of the open MAN PM-KAT®
used to achieve compliance with the EEV standard, MAN engines for EURO 6 feature a closed CRT system with a higher separation rate of 95 to 99 % of the entire particulate mass – a contribution from MAN to the reduc-tion of respirable particulate matter.
nn The particulate filter used by MAN for this is an efficient sintered metal filter that is more resistant to high exhaust-gas temperatures than a conventional ceramic filter, it can be cleaned simply by the End user.
MAN PURE Diesel®
Use of the key technology EGR (Ex-haust Gas Recirculation) developed and tested by MAN guarantees an exhaust-gas temperature that is high enough for the CRT filter system shortly after the engine is started, even with frequent stops.In EGR, the external cooled and con-tinuously regulated exhaust gas recir-culation system, a small share of the exhaust gas is diverted from the main flow and passes through a special heat exchanger through which coolant flows.In the intake manifold the cooled ex-haust gas is mixed with fresh air via a peak pressure valve that exploits the pressure pulses in the exhaust gas.The recirculated exhaust gas impedes the chemical reaction that results in the formation of nitrogen oxides (NOX) dur-ing combustion. Fewer nitrogen oxides are formed in the combustion chamber.

Transfer cases.Description.
All-round power for all-wheel vehicles: MAN transfer cases deliver full power to all axles. With their well-balanced weight, compact construction and high reliability they demonstrate their superior performance in the most difficult conditions.
MAN transfer cases come in variations with engageable and disengageable front-axle drive or for permanent all-wheel drive with speed compensation between front and rear axle and pneumatic differential lock.
MAN transfer cases are low in weight, and their installation is simplified by an enlarged shaft spacing and smaller con-necting angle in the drive shaft. The optimized gearing and reinforcement of the case reduce the emission of noise. It is equiped with a filter to ensure long oil change intervals.
Changing of the road/off-road gear and of the differential lock is pneumatically driven, as is engaging and disengaging of the front axle.
The gear wheels immerse in oil and lubricate all points in operation. The power takeoff is lubricated by a built-in oil pump. The inside of the case features multi-lip shaft packing rings that are protected against damage from the exterior by a narrow air gap and extra metal rings with a labyrinth-like sealing effect.

General notes:All transfer cases are designed for use with commercial vehicles. When used for other purposes, appropriate technical harmonization will be necessary. Maximum operating temperature is 120 °C, shortterm (max. 30 minutes) 130 °C. If the temperature rating is constantly exceeded because of high performance requirements or arduous conditions of operation, an oil cooler (cooler package) is necessary.
